Output 526ddebea456be6c038013bf8e5391be2e2f46b19275a7fb17d3dea20750a655:1

value
20115935
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b3b3c3a44472f71b6a6c72edf3a813f000a57a27 OP_EQUALVERIFY OP_CHECKSIG
address
1HPBJaMFaVSALykdxhDYwU8iHtnMLx7PPK
transaction
526ddebea456be6c038013bf8e5391be2e2f46b19275a7fb17d3dea20750a655
spent
true